  • Business Investment—Although growth in investment spending on information technology equipment and software will decelerate over the forecast, it is expected to remain healthy. This is important given that this type of investment is a key driver for the industry.
  • Dollar—The Canadian dollar is down from its peak and is expected to weaken gradually over the forecast period, relieving some of the competitive pressure facing the industry in both the domestic and foreign markets.
  • Prices—Increased foreign competition and weaker production growth have translated into price discounting, but with the dollar weakening and industry growth expected to strengthen, prices will resume their healthy growth.
